TWO SURVIVORSOf Sultana Disaster Live in Jefferson CountyRomulus Tolbert, of Saluda, and JohnMaddox, of KentFormei Recently Suffered Stroke of Paialysis - 2,500 Lost.Ron.ulus Tolbert, a venerable resident of Saluda township, is in a critical condition as the result of a paralytic strobe. He is a civil waf veteran and is one of the few living survivors of the Sultana disaster, when that steamer, laden with Uniontroops, was blown up in the Mississippi river. Mr. Tolbert was among the soldiers aboard the boat and he was able to swim to the shore following ti e explosion.Mr. Tolbert and Mr. John Maddox, who resides near Kent, were both on the Sultana, retun ing from1 Ander-sonviile prison, where they had been released by exchange of prisoners. Over 2,500 soldiers were drowned whei the Sultana blew up.
